Home
last modified time | relevance | path

Searched refs:io_uring_cmd (Results 1 – 19 of 19) sorted by relevance

/linux/include/linux/io_uring/
H A Dcmd.h14 struct io_uring_cmd { struct
37 BUILD_BUG_ON(cmd_sz > sizeof_field(struct io_uring_cmd, pdu)); in io_uring_cmd_private_sz_check() argument
47 struct io_uring_cmd *ioucmd,
49 int io_uring_cmd_import_fixed_vec(struct io_uring_cmd *ioucmd,
62 void __io_uring_cmd_done(struct io_uring_cmd *cmd, s32 ret, u64 res2,
65 void __io_uring_cmd_do_in_task(struct io_uring_cmd *ioucmd,
73 void io_uring_cmd_mark_cancelable(struct io_uring_cmd *cmd,
77 void io_uring_cmd_issue_blocking(struct io_uring_cmd *ioucmd);
83 struct io_br_sel io_uring_cmd_buffer_select(struct io_uring_cmd *ioucmd,
91 bool io_uring_mshot_cmd_post_cqe(struct io_uring_cmd *ioucmd,
[all …]
H A Dnet.h5 struct io_uring_cmd;
8 int io_uring_cmd_sock(struct io_uring_cmd *cmd, unsigned int issue_flags);
11 static inline int io_uring_cmd_sock(struct io_uring_cmd *cmd, in io_uring_cmd_sock()
/linux/io_uring/
H A During_cmd.h11 int io_uring_cmd(struct io_kiocb *req, unsigned int issue_flags);
19 bool io_uring_cmd_post_mshot_cqe32(struct io_uring_cmd *cmd,
25 int io_cmd_poll_multishot(struct io_uring_cmd *cmd,
H A Dcmd_net.c11 struct io_uring_cmd *cmd, in io_uring_cmd_getsockopt()
38 struct io_uring_cmd *cmd, in io_uring_cmd_setsockopt()
57 static bool io_process_timestamp_skb(struct io_uring_cmd *cmd, struct sock *sk, in io_process_timestamp_skb()
90 struct io_uring_cmd *cmd, in io_uring_cmd_timestamp()
137 struct io_uring_cmd *cmd, in io_uring_cmd_sock()
156 int io_uring_cmd_sock(struct io_uring_cmd *cmd, unsigned int issue_flags) in io_uring_cmd_sock()
H A Dmock_file.c65 static int io_cmd_copy_regbuf(struct io_uring_cmd *cmd, unsigned int issue_flags) in io_cmd_copy_regbuf()
93 static int io_mock_cmd(struct io_uring_cmd *cmd, unsigned int issue_flags) in io_mock_cmd()
210 static int io_create_mock_file(struct io_uring_cmd *cmd, unsigned int issue_flags) in io_create_mock_file()
278 static int io_probe_mock(struct io_uring_cmd *cmd) in io_probe_mock()
304 static int iou_mock_mgr_cmd(struct io_uring_cmd *cmd, unsigned int issue_flags) in iou_mock_mgr_cmd()
H A Drw.c1258 struct io_uring_cmd *ioucmd; in io_uring_classic_poll()
1260 ioucmd = io_kiocb_to_cmd(req, struct io_uring_cmd); in io_uring_classic_poll()
H A Drsrc.c927 int io_buffer_register_bvec(struct io_uring_cmd *cmd, struct request *rq, in io_buffer_register_bvec()
991 int io_buffer_unregister_bvec(struct io_uring_cmd *cmd, unsigned int index, in io_buffer_unregister_bvec()
/linux/fs/btrfs/
H A Dioctl.h12 struct io_uring_cmd;
26 int btrfs_uring_cmd(struct io_uring_cmd *cmd, unsigned int issue_flags);
H A Dioctl.c4486 struct io_uring_cmd *cmd;
4507 struct io_uring_cmd *cmd = io_uring_cmd_from_tw(tw_req); in btrfs_uring_read_finished()
4580 struct iovec *iov, struct io_uring_cmd *cmd) in btrfs_uring_read_extent()
4645 static int btrfs_uring_encoded_read(struct io_uring_cmd *cmd, unsigned int issue_flags) in btrfs_uring_encoded_read()
4794 static int btrfs_uring_encoded_write(struct io_uring_cmd *cmd, unsigned int issue_flags) in btrfs_uring_encoded_write()
4921 int btrfs_uring_cmd(struct io_uring_cmd *cmd, unsigned int issue_flags) in btrfs_uring_cmd()
/linux/fs/fuse/
H A Ddev_uring.c34 static void uring_cmd_set_ring_ent(struct io_uring_cmd *cmd, in uring_cmd_set_ring_ent()
43 static struct fuse_ring_ent *uring_cmd_to_ring_ent(struct io_uring_cmd *cmd) in uring_cmd_to_ring_ent()
331 struct io_uring_cmd *cmd; in fuse_uring_entry_teardown()
500 static void fuse_uring_cancel(struct io_uring_cmd *cmd, in fuse_uring_cancel()
527 static void fuse_uring_prepare_cancel(struct io_uring_cmd *cmd, int issue_flags, in fuse_uring_prepare_cancel()
728 struct io_uring_cmd *cmd; in fuse_uring_send_next_to_ring()
879 static int fuse_uring_commit_fetch(struct io_uring_cmd *cmd, int issue_flags, in fuse_uring_commit_fetch()
983 struct io_uring_cmd *cmd, in fuse_uring_do_register()
1036 fuse_uring_create_ring_ent(struct io_uring_cmd *cmd, in fuse_uring_create_ring_ent()
1084 static int fuse_uring_register(struct io_uring_cmd *cmd, in fuse_uring_register()
[all …]
/linux/drivers/block/
H A Dublk_drv.c105 struct io_uring_cmd *cmd;
137 struct io_uring_cmd *cmd;
205 struct io_uring_cmd *cmd;
711 ublk_batch_alloc_fcmd(struct io_uring_cmd *cmd) in ublk_batch_alloc_fcmd()
1469 struct io_uring_cmd *ioucmd) in ublk_get_uring_cmd_pdu()
1548 static struct io_uring_cmd *__ublk_prep_compl_io_cmd(struct ublk_io *io, in __ublk_prep_compl_io_cmd()
1552 struct io_uring_cmd *cmd = io->cmd; in __ublk_prep_compl_io_cmd()
1570 struct io_uring_cmd *cmd = __ublk_prep_compl_io_cmd(io, req); in ublk_complete_io_cmd()
1610 struct io_uring_cmd *cmd, in ublk_auto_buf_io_setup()
1625 struct ublk_io *io, struct io_uring_cmd *cmd, in ublk_auto_buf_register()
[all …]
/linux/drivers/nvme/host/
H A Dioctl.c396 struct io_uring_cmd *ioucmd) in nvme_uring_cmd_pdu()
403 struct io_uring_cmd *ioucmd = io_uring_cmd_from_tw(tw_req); in nvme_uring_task_cb()
416 struct io_uring_cmd *ioucmd = req->end_io_data; in nvme_uring_cmd_end_io()
447 struct io_uring_cmd *ioucmd, unsigned int issue_flags, bool vec) in nvme_uring_cmd_io()
649 static int nvme_ns_uring_cmd(struct nvme_ns *ns, struct io_uring_cmd *ioucmd, in nvme_ns_uring_cmd()
673 int nvme_ns_chr_uring_cmd(struct io_uring_cmd *ioucmd, unsigned int issue_flags) in nvme_ns_chr_uring_cmd()
681 int nvme_ns_chr_uring_cmd_iopoll(struct io_uring_cmd *ioucmd, in nvme_ns_chr_uring_cmd_iopoll()
768 int nvme_ns_head_chr_uring_cmd(struct io_uring_cmd *ioucmd, in nvme_ns_head_chr_uring_cmd()
784 int nvme_dev_uring_cmd(struct io_uring_cmd *ioucmd, unsigned int issue_flags) in nvme_dev_uring_cmd()
/linux/block/
H A Dioctl.c873 struct io_uring_cmd *cmd = io_uring_cmd_from_tw(tw_req); in blk_cmd_complete()
885 struct io_uring_cmd *cmd = bio->bi_private; in bio_cmd_bio_end_io()
895 static int blkdev_cmd_discard(struct io_uring_cmd *cmd, in blkdev_cmd_discard()
952 int blkdev_uring_cmd(struct io_uring_cmd *cmd, unsigned int issue_flags) in blkdev_uring_cmd()
/linux/drivers/char/
H A Dmem.c451 static int uring_cmd_null(struct io_uring_cmd *ioucmd, unsigned int issue_flags) in uring_cmd_null()
/linux/include/linux/
H A Dfs.h1921 struct io_uring_cmd;
1966 int (*uring_cmd)(struct io_uring_cmd *ioucmd, unsigned int issue_flags);
1967 int (*uring_cmd_iopoll)(struct io_uring_cmd *, struct io_comp_batch *,
H A Dlsm_hook_defs.h459 LSM_HOOK(int, 0, uring_cmd, struct io_uring_cmd *ioucmd)
/linux/security/
H A Dsecurity.c5569 int security_uring_cmd(struct io_uring_cmd *ioucmd) in security_uring_cmd()
/linux/security/smack/
H A Dsmack_lsm.c5090 static int smack_uring_cmd(struct io_uring_cmd *ioucmd) in smack_uring_cmd()
/linux/security/selinux/
H A Dhooks.c7359 static int selinux_uring_cmd(struct io_uring_cmd *ioucmd) in selinux_uring_cmd()